Oatly turnaround, China carve-out, $22 fair value
Author argues Oatly has been turned around under CEO Flatin, with gross margin more than tripling, revenue up ~20% FY22-FY25, positive adjusted EBITDA, and raised FY guidance to 8-10% growth driven by volume. Catalysts are a potential Greater China carve-out (~$200M) to pay down high-interest convertible debt, expected to complete by year-end, and North American launches of Matcha, Coconut, Churros and Popcorn flavors in Q3/Q4. Author's DCF yields a $22 fair value versus ~$12 price, with FCF positive by FY27. Main risks are ~$475M net debt including $330M of 9.25% convertibles due 2028, execution risk on the growth playbook, and possible dilution.
